After Limbo - patching up the wounded (open)
In the bathroom, Jenny tipped a bottle of hydrogen peroxide over her left shoulder and hissed when the cool fluid made contact with the jagged cut just out of her reach It was probably deep enough to need a couple of stitches and a blowtorch to kill the demon germs. Only the fastest and strongest demons managed to inflict damage on her before they were thrown back, the bloody bastards. There hadn’t been many, but it hurt. A lot.
As Excalibur didn’t have a medic or a healer, she debated her pitifully few options. A hospital, which would require full disclosure to treat her, the SHIELD medical office where she’d been treated before and who would know how to deal with her particular brand of weird, or one of her new teammates.
It was going to hurt anyway, and she could direct someone here on how to seal a measly little hole in her skin with SurgiSeal. She had a few tubes for personal use because it was the easiest way to seal cuts and nicks, especially with her brand of weird.
She eased into a robe and went looking for the nearest willing and able teammate.
